consider the function represented by the equation 6c = 2p - 10. write the equation in function notation, where c is the independent variable.\n○ f(c)=\frac{1}{3}p+\frac{5}{3}\n○ f(c)=3c + 5\n○ f(p)=\frac{1}{3}p+\frac{5}{3}\n○ f(p)=3c + 5

Answer

Answer:

B. $f(c)=3c + 5$

Explanation:

Step1: Isolate $p$ in the given equation.

Starting with $6c = 2p-10$, add 10 to both sides: $6c + 10=2p$.

Step2: Solve for $p$.

Divide both sides by 2: $p=\frac{6c + 10}{2}=3c + 5$.

Step3: Write in function - notation.

Since $c$ is the independent variable, the function is $f(c)=3c + 5$.
